Versatile professional with expertise in backend systems, RESTful API development, and databases. Proficient in various backend frameworks, and cloud concepts (AWS, Azure), and adept at deployment processes and web server management.
Experienced in working in team-oriented software development projects and agile development methodologies. Adept at seamlessly integrating and optimizing backend systems.
View ResumeDeveloped an AI-powered database assistant enabling users to interact with and analyze any SQL database through natural language queries. Integrated large language models to automatically generate and execute SQL, visualize results, and provide schema insights, streamlining data exploration for both technical and non-technical users. Developed a secure, session-based solution that simplifies database access and accelerates data-driven decision-making within organizations.
Engineered a scalable SaaS platform for real-time voice call management and analytics, featuring a FastAPI backend with modular APIs for call handling, credit management, and secure Stripe-based payments. Built a modern Next.js frontend with protected routes, dynamic dashboards, and intuitive UI for managing credits, call logs, and settings. Implemented asynchronous processing, granular credit tracking, and real-time updates to ensure performance, transparency, and transactional integrity. Oversaw the full development lifecycle, delivering a robust, production-ready solution tailored for organizational use.
Led backend development for a real-time worker monitoring system leveraging IoT devices to track metrics such as acceleration, temperature, and EDA. Designed and implemented scalable data ingestion and processing pipelines, storing sensor data in MySQL. Built a React.js frontend for live data visualization, featuring user authentication and a dashboard for key performance metrics. Managed a team, delegated tasks, and oversaw infrastructure to ensure seamless deployment and operation.
Designed and implemented a microservices architecture for a mini blog application, featuring a Node.js and Express backend, MongoDB for data storage, and Docker/Kubernetes for deployment. Developed key functionalities like posting, commenting, and moderation, ensuring content integrity and user engagement. Established an event-driven system with a self-made message broker for seamless communication between microservices. Showcased API proficiency by creating a React frontend, deployed alongside the backend on the same Kubernetes cluster using Docker containers.
Developed Anarock's official website using Strapi, Next.js, and PostgreSQL. Led backend development, API integration, and Docker deployment. Explored and integrated various plugins into Strapi for enhanced functionality. Collaborated on frontend integration with Next.js, ensuring a seamless user experience.
Developed Node.js APIs for an e-commerce platform, utilizing Docker for deployment. Implemented user-based login, access control, and order tracking for admins. Utilized MongoDB for efficient storage of user data, order information, and statistics. Deployed the application using Docker for seamless integration and portability.
Identified a gap in my organization for easy local file sharing and developed a simple application to streamline the process. Built a user-friendly interface for uploading and downloading files within the local network, eliminating the need for external services. Deployed the app on an internal VM, making it accessible to all team members across the organization for efficient, secure file transfers.
Feel free to reach out
Email